Professional Profile: Annchristin Molin

Annchristin Molin is a distinguished official judge recognized by the Svenska Kennelklubben, representing the high standards of Swedish cynology within the global canine evaluation circuit. As a licensed FCI judge for Group 3, Molin possesses a specialized focus on the diverse and spirited terrier category. Her professional mandate involves the rigorous assessment of canine specimens against established breed standards, ensuring that the structural integrity and functional purpose of each dog are preserved through selective evaluation at various competitions.

Core Judging Philosophy

In the ring, Molin adheres to a methodology rooted in anatomical precision and historical breed function. Her evaluation process is designed to identify specimens that best exemplify the quintessential traits of their respective ancestry. By scrutinizing the physical development and behavioral stability of the dogs presented, she contributes to the ongoing refinement of canine lineage, ensuring that future generations maintain the health and vitality required for their specific roles.

Evaluation Criteria

  • Movement and Gait Analysis: Assessment of the dog's efficiency, reach, and drive, ensuring the gait is sound and consistent with the breed's historical working requirements.
  • Anatomical Balance and Proportions: Evaluation of skeletal structure, including correct angulation, bone density, and the overall harmony of the dog's silhouette.
  • Breed Type and Expression: Critical examination of head properties, including the skull-to-muzzle ratio, eye placement, and the specific aesthetic markers that define the breed's unique character.
  • Temperament and Ring Demeanor: Observation of the dog's confidence, stability, and responsiveness to the handler, which are essential indicators of a well-adjusted canine.

Molin’s approach is characterized by a deep respect for the technical nuances of terrier anatomy. She emphasizes the importance of the 'terrier attitude'—a combination of alertness, courage, and self-assurance—which must be balanced with the physical soundness required for endurance. Her academic rigor ensures that every dog is judged not merely on its presentation, but on its fundamental adherence to the structural requirements that define the excellence of the group. Through her continued service, she remains a vital figure in the maintenance of breed quality and the promotion of responsible canine stewardship within the FCI framework.
